in New York State Table of Contents. Rights of Crime Victims. 1. ... Albany, NY 12210 (518) 457-8727 Claims must be filed within one year of the crime or within one year of the victim's death. the court has appointed a court evaluator to explain this proceeding to you and to investigate the claims made in the application. the court may give the court evaluator permission to inspect your medical, psychological, or psychiatric records. you have the right to tell the judge if you do not want the court evaluator to be given that permission.

Jul 25, 2013 · Section 2110 of the Surrogate's Court Procedure Act authorizes this court to fix the compensation of an attorney for services rendered to a fiduciary as well as a legatee or any person interested at any time during the administration of an estate.
